Run of Hope promo shoot on Plymouth Hoe

The Hoe was a blaze of red white and blue on Thursday evening as Storm Plymouth running club members took part in a promo shoot for an event called The Run of Hope - the greatest relay in history - which takes place in the USA next year.

The photo shoot and the Run of Hope are organised by Mark Llewhellin, a former Army commando who is now an author, public speaker and entrepreneur.

Llewhellin teases on his Facebook page that more details of the event will be revealed soon. The run is currently set to run through 77 cities across the United States in Juky 2026, to mark the 250th anniversary of US independence.

But the involvement of Storm Plymouth and the photoshoot on the Hoe has promoted the Beagle to wonder: is there going to be a connection to the city, with its historic links to the Mayflower?
